NSW State Age Short Course Championships 13 September 2002 Peter-Johnston Latest News Amber Johnson will be the first female swimmer to represent Merrylands at a State Championship in over 10 years, when she competes at this weekend's NSW State Age Short Course Championships at the Sydney Aquatic Centre. Merrylands will also be sending it’s biggest team in over 10 years to this weekend’s Championships, with 7 swimmers, an increase of 4 from last year, contesting a total of 22 events. The team consists of: Amber Johnson 9yrs & Under 50m Freestyle Jordan Burden 10yrs 50m Backstroke 10yrs 50m Freestyle 10yrs 100m Freestyle Mitchell Emery 11yrs 50m Breaststroke 11yrs 100m Breaststroke Etiuate Veamatahau 13yrs 50m Freestyle 13yrs 50m Backstroke Todd Jenkin 13yrs 50m Freestyle 13yrs 50m Breaststroke 13yrs 100m Breaststroke Troy Tomkinson 14yrs 50m Freestyle 14yrs 100m Freestyle 14yrs 50m Backstroke 14yrs 100m Backstroke 14yrs 50m Butterfly 14yrs 100m Butterfly Robert Griffey 17/18yrs 50m Freestyle 17/18yrs 100m Freestyle 17/18yrs 50m Backstroke 17/18yrs 100m Backstroke 17/18yrs 50m Butterfly Congratulations to all 7 swimmers for qualifying, especially to Amber, ET and Todd on qualifying for the first time.
